For runners, yoga is a great way to decrease your chances of injury by strengthening core muscles that either get neglected or damaged by the repetitive motion and force during running. Performance improves and time spent on recovery goes down. Dedicate 30 minutes of easy yoga after running and cooling down.

Blanka Vlasic in Stockholm 2007. She won gold in the IAAF World Championships in Berlin two weeks ago.
If you missed the IAAF Track and Field World Championships in Berlin, you can watch all the events demand-online at http://www.universalsports.com/ . There were quite a few surprises as well as some expected results from certain athletes. Here a few highlights.

Usain Bolt coasted to yet more world records including 9.58 seconds in the 100m, 19.19 in the 200m, as well as a Jamaican win in the 4 x 100m relay. After being inspired by world record holder, Mike Powell, in the long jump, Bolt has mentioned that he would someday compete in that event. Tyson Gay ran away with silver in the 100m in 9.71 seconds. Blanka Vlasic (pictured) cleared 2.04 meters--the equivalent of one large Shaquille O'Neal--to take the gold; a week later, she posted an outdoor high jump world record of 2.08 in native Croatia.

One of the biggest shocks was when Yelena Isinbayeva, the two-time Olympic gold medalist and two-time World Championships winner, failed to clear any height in the pole volt! Despite the failure in Berlin, it was reassuring last week in Zurich when she cleared a world record height of 5.06 meters!

Another big shock occurred when the Cuban world record (12.87 seconds) 110 meter hurdler, Dayron Robles, failed to qualify for the finals. He was looking strong, winning in all of his races this year. But disaster struck when he inured himself during the semifinals and began to crash into the first few hurdles and DNF'd.

Adidas stars: Allyson Felix won the 200 meter event after a bunch of disappointing 2nd places while Jeremy Wariner ran a season best of 44.60 seconds in the 400 meter, winning the silver medal.

Local favorite and San Francisco native, Shannon Rowbury ( http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Shannon_Rowbury ), won bronze in the women's 1500 meter event after an arbitration was decided that Spanish winner Natalia Rodriguez be disqualified for moving toward the inner side of the lane and pushing front runner, Gelete Burka of Ethiopia, out of the way and quite possibly out of gold medal contention in the last 200 meters.
